Hi, The 5.2.9 PHP packages available in the testing repo are missing some extra components that upstream does not build. For the normal PHP 5.1.6 this was solved by packages in Extras or other 3th party repos. But for the 5.2.9 PHP there were missing until know. I've just build them and they are available in the testing repo (http://dev.centos.org/centos/5/testing). The provided extra packages are php-tidy, php-readline, php-mssql, php-mcrypt, php-mhash and php-dbase. A warning, there are untested packages. So I would really appreciate if people could test these new packages and let us know if they work or not.
